State the Pythagorean Theorem. On what kind of triangle can you apply it?

Pythagorean Theorem: a2+b2=c2

It can only be applied on RIGHT triangles.

Find one positive and one negative angle coterminal to 112°

112° + 360°=472°

112° - 360°=-248°

Define "Quadrantal Angles"

Standard position angles that have their terminal side on one of the axes.

Let (-3,4) be a point on the terminal side of θ. Find sinθ, cosθ ,tanθ.

sinθ= 4/5

cosθ= -3/5

tanθ= 4/-3

Define "Coterminal Angles".

Angles that have the same initial and terminal sides.

A surveyor is standing 115 feet from the base of the Washington Monumental. The surveyor measures the angle of elevation to the top of the monument as 78.3 degrees.

tan 78.3=y/115

y=555 ft.

Verify the trig. identity

(1-sin2x)(1+tan2x)=1


cos2x(1+(sin x/cos x)2)

cos2x((cos2+sin2)/cos2x)

cos2x(1/cos2x)

1=1

Verify the trig. identity

tanx+cotx=secx cscx

(sinx/cosx)+(cosx/sinx)

(sin2x+cos2x)/(cosx sinx)

(1/cosx sinx)

(1/cosx)(1/sinx)

secx cscx= secx cscx

A circle has a radius of 4 inches. Find the length of the arc intercepted by a central angle of 240°.

240(𝜋/180)=4𝜋/3

S=4(4𝜋/3)=16.75 in.

Let (2,5) be a point on the terminal side of θ. Find the six trig. functions.


sinθ= (5√29)/29

cosθ= (2√29)/29

tanθ= 5/2 

cscθ= (√29)/5

secθ= (√29)/2

cotθ= 2/5
